Stakeholders Task RSG On ICT Expansion
The Rivers State Government has been called upon to ensure that Information and Communications Technology (ICT) was introduced to all aspects of the economy in order to record huge success.
Stakeholders who spoke with The Tide Wednesday in Port Harcourt, said that ICT was responsible for the sanity in the state’s salary payment.
One of the respondents, Mr Ferguson Esawi, noted that the civil service system now celebrates refined system due to the introduction of ICT.
He said that when the system was manually operated, workers incomes were always deducted through unknown means.
Esawi, maintained that all sectors of the economy would experience boom upon adoption of ICT system.
In her view, Ms Blessing Okoro, said that the deployment of ICT to every sector of the system would not only usher in sanity, but would increase output.
She recalled how cumbersome it could be in manual recording, saying that ICT eases off the system.
Okoro, also made case for ICT teachers in all primary and secondary schools in the state in a bid to train the young ones on ICT usage.
According to Ms Iyira Tom, ICT should be used to handle every system, including the state-owned media houses.
She reasoned that the State Government should make the use of ICT compulsory in all sectors so as to check corruption.
It would be recalled that Rivers State was the first to commence e-payment in the country.
